Reengagement Counselor
Job Summary
The Reengagement Counselor serves as the primary recruiter and first point of contact for former Georgia Southern students who have stopped out without completing a degree. This role is critical in re-engaging nontraditional learners, supporting completion of readmission, and guiding students toward flexible degree pathways, including online and hybrid options. Using a relationship-centered model, the counselor builds trust and momentum with returning students by addressing barriers, facilitating warm handoffs to campus resources, and ensuring a seamless re-entry experience. This position advances Georgia Southern's mission of student success and degree completion by reconnecting students to educational opportunity and purpose.
Responsibilities
- Serve as the primary counselor for a defined caseload of former students, offering individualized support from initial outreach through re-enrollment
- Monitor student engagement and implement proactive yield efforts by engaging readmitted students through personalized follow-up, onboarding activities, and conversion tracking
- Conduct targeted outreach campaigns via phone, email, text, and virtual meetings to reconnect students with unfinished degrees
- Build formative relationships with returning students through frequent, personalized communication and active listening
- Host virtual and in-person information sessions focused on flexible program options, online pathways, and degree completion strategies
- Collaborate with marketing and enrollment teams and partners to develop messaging and outreach tailored to adult learners and nontraditional populations
- Guide students through the re-admission process, including application completion, transcript evaluation, and financial aid navigation
- Explain academic program options, placement requirements, and degree completion pathways in accessible, student-centered language
- Maintain accurate and timely documentation of student interactions, application status, and engagement in CRM and student information systems
- Identify and address common re-entry barriers such as work schedules, childcare, technology access, and financial literacy through proactive support and referrals
